TIMUR ENTHRONED
POSSIBLY MURSHIDABAD, EARLY 19TH CENTURY
Gouache heightened with gold on paper, the Emperor Timur sits upon a gold throne, within minor black borders, a white inscription in nasta'liq above identifying the figure, some scuffing, particularly to margin, mounted, framed and glazed
Miniature 7 5/8 x 5 in. (19.4 x 13 cm.)
